Concrete things that matter

Wow! Integration with DeFi protocols should be permissionless but responsibly abstracted. Yield farming is not just APYs. A good wallet surfaces token emission schedules, staking lockups, and the difference between boosted rewards and raw staking numbers so you can assess real take-homes after fees and taxes. It’s annoying when farms look great until you see how rewards vest over months, and then you realize your effective return was half of headline numbers. FAQ

How should swaps and farms be combined in a smooth flow?

Keep approvals minimal and batch when possible, present slippage-adjusted outcomes, and offer a preview of post-fee, post-emission returns. A preview that simulates different market moves is gold because it forces realistic expectations rather than dreamy APY math.

What are the red flags in yield farming UIs?

Headline APYs without emission schedules, opaque fee routing, hiding of LP token compositions, or farms that require repeated manual approvals. Also avoid flows that make you paste contract addresses repeatedly—automation can be user-friendly without being unsafe, but check the contract addresses yourself at least once.

Can a wallet be both user-friendly and powerful for advanced DeFi?

Yes, but it’s rare. The best ones hide complexity behind sensible defaults while exposing advanced options for experienced users. They also provide readable on-chain proofs or links to audits. I’m not 100% sure any single wallet nails every axis, but the winners get close by focusing on modular integration and clear risk communication.
